Has Celebrity Cancelled any Cruises for 2022?
Celebrity Cancels Asia Season for Celebrity Solstice, Moves Ship to Mexico. With uncertainty remaining on travel in the region, Celebrity Cruises has cancelled the entire 2022-2023 Asia season of Celebrity Solstice. The season was to run from September 2022 to April 2023, with 19 cruises impacted.

Can you legally live on a yacht?
Most marinas require an application for you to move aboard permanently. In some areas, liveaboards aren’t permitted or there are long waiting lists. Liveaboard slip fees are usually higher and your insurance rates may increase if your boat becomes your primary residence.

How far is it to sail from LA to Hawaii?
The sailing distance from Los Angeles to Hawaii is roughly 2,600 nautical miles. Because of the Pacific High, most sailors first navigate southerly, before heading westerly at 35°N – 25°N. This increases distances but is faster than sailing through the Pacific High.
How big a boat do you need to cross the Atlantic?
For crossing the Atlantic Ocean, you should aim for a boat that is at least 30-40 feet long. An experienced sailor can do with less. The smallest sailboat to cross the Atlantic Ocean was just over 5 feet long. The record-holder is Hugo Vihlen.
